Q1 2026 overview

What this importer's trade footprint looks like

JVCKENWOOD imported 66 shipments in Q1 2026 across 16 suppliers in 5 countries, with Malaysia accounting for 53% of volume. Japan and China were secondary sourcing regions at 12% and 29% respectively. JVCKENWOOD ELECTRONICS MALAYSIA SB was the dominant supplier with 23 shipments, followed by PT JVCKENWOOD ELECTRONICS INDONESIA with 9 shipments. The import activity spans HS Chapter 85 (electrical machinery and equipment), reflecting the company's electronics manufacturing footprint.

Methodology. Snapshot built from US Customs AMS import and export bill-of-lading records arrived between Q1 2026 (Jan – Mar). Supplier risk score is a composite of activity, diversification, stability, recency, forwarder-cleanness, HS consistency, sanctions screen, and forced-labor proximity. Sanctions screen runs trigram similarity against the OpenSanctions FTM corpus (4.2M+ records, 32,982 sanctioned entities, 91,894 names + aliases). Forced-labor proximity is a haversine distance from each CN supplier's resolved coordinate to the nearest of 380 documented facilities in the ASPI Xinjiang Data Project.
